Ireland’s most prominent animation studio, Cartoon Saloon, recently wrapped up a 4-part mini-series focusing on Irish music. Anam an Amhráin was produced for the Irish network TG4 by Sónta Teo and Cartoon Saloon. Here’s a few clips:
